Is It Me Profile

Is It Me is a 4 year old bay gelding. Is It Me is trained by Daniel Bowman, at Warrnambool and owned by Hello Possum, P McDowall, G I Hankinson, M W Mcdonald, P Wilson, Hidden Creek Bloodstock, S G Trask, H F Campbell, J Bond, B V O'Connell, G McDonald, P Broderick, Ms L Stewart, B Byrnes, J M Stafford, D J Reynolds, Ms J Reynolds, Lionel, T McLean & Montly Pty Ltd.

Is It Me’s last race event was at 01/05/2024 and it has not been nominated for any upcoming race.

Is It Me Racing Form

Career form is 4 wins, 4 seconds, 1 thirds from 12 starts with a lifetime career prize money of $201,450.

With a 33% Win Percentage and 75% Place Percentage. Is It Me's last race event was at Warrnambool.

Exposed form for its last starts is 0-3-2-1-1.
